    Objective The feasibility of continuous geriatric assessments (GAs) has not been evaluated fully in elderly patients with cancer. We prospectively investigated this issue by administering a recommended-GA set (r-GA) repeatedly to patients undergoing chemotherapy for gastrointestinal cancer on an outpatient basis.

    Methods We administered the r-GA before chemotherapy and every two months thereafter. Continuous GAs was defined as the completion of at least two assessments, including the pre-treatment evaluation. The r-GA included the Barthel Index [Basic Activities of Daily Living (BADL)], Mini-Mental State Examination-Japanese (MMSE-J), Instrumental Activities of Daily Living (IADL) scale, Vitality Index (VI), and Geriatric Depression Scale-15. We also used the Vulnerable Elders Survey (VES)-13 to screen overall vulnerability. We analyzed the correlations between each baseline GA score and the overall survival (OS) and the association between the OS and changes in each patient's GA scores over time.

    Patients Patients ≥65 years of age who presented to our department for initial consultation were enrolled and followed between December 2012 and January 2017.

    Results Twenty-one elderly patients (median age, 76 years old) were enrolled. GAs were completed within 20 minutes. In an age- and performance status (PS)-adjusted Cox proportional hazards analysis, the baseline BADL, MMSE-J, and VI scores correlated significantly with the OS (p=0.012, p=0.032, and p=0.012, respectively). During the clinical course, decreases in the MMSE-J and VES-13 scores were correlated with the OS (p=0.022 and p=0.019, respectively).

    Conclusion Outpatient GA administration is feasible. Low baseline BADL, MMSE-J, and VI scores and decreased MMSE-J and VES-13 scores over time may prognosticate the OS.

    Objective The frontal QRS-T angle on a 12-lead electrocardiogram (ECG) has recently become accepted as a variable of ventricular repolarization. We compared the effects of myocardial perfusion defect (MPD) on the frontal QRS-T angle between anterior and inferior myocardial infarction (MI) using single-photon emission computed tomography.

    Methods The frontal QRS-T angle was defined as the absolute value of the difference between the frontal plane QRS axis and T-wave axis. A QRS-T angle more than 90° was considered abnormal.

    Patients Forty-two patients with anterior MI and 42 age- and sex-matched patients with inferior MI were enrolled. For controls, 42 age- and sex-matched patients with no MPD were selected.

    Results The mean frontal QRS-T angles in anterior MI, inferior MI and control subjects were 94.7±46.2°, 26.7±22.1° and 27.0±23.2°, respectively. Compared with controls, the frontal QRS-T angle was larger in anterior MI subjects (p<0.001), and similar in value to that in inferior MI subjects (p=0.69). An abnormal QRS-T angle was frequent in the anterior MI subjects than the inferior MI subjects (55% vs. 2%, p<0.001). In anterior MI subjects, MPD was significantly associated with the T-wave axis (ρ=0.46, p=0.002) and QRS-T angle (ρ=0.47, p=0.002), but was not with the QRS axis (ρ=0.07, p=0.66). In inferior MI subjects, there were no associations between MPD and the ECG variables.

    Conclusion Our data suggest that the frontal QRS-T angle in inferior MI subjects is not increased as evidently as that in anterior MI subjects.

    Objective The pharmacodynamic effect of warfarin varies among individuals, and its maintenance dose is widely distributed. Although many formulae for predicting the maintenance dose of warfarin have been developed, most of them are complex and not in practical use.

    Methods and Materials Among 12,738 new patients visiting the Cardiovascular Institute between 2004 and 2009, we identified 127 patients (66.6±8.8 years, 89 men) with atrial fibrillation for whom warfarin was newly started with an initial dose of 2 mg/day and the international normalized ratio (INR) at 1 year after warfarin was started was within the therapeutic range. The prediction models for the maintenance dose were developed by an exponential equation and a first-order equation.

    Results The initial response of the INR to the dose of 2 mg/day (initial INR) ranged from 1.00-3.24 (mean 1.43), while the maintenance dose of warfarin ranged from 0.5-14 mg (mean 3.8 mg). The maintenance dose showed an exponential correlation to the initial INR: (predicted maintenance dose) =5.522× (initial INR) −1.556 (R2=0.795, p<0.001). Excluding the patients with a poor response to the initial dose (initial INR <1.1, n=32) permitted a simple correlation with a first-order approximation: (predicted maintenance dose) =−2.009× (initial INR) +6.172 (R2=0.706, p<0.001).

    Conclusion We developed a simple formula for predicting the maintenance dose of warfarin using the initial response of the INR to low-dose warfarin.

    Objective To evaluate the effect of endovascular therapy (EVT) on the central blood pressure (CBP) and augmentation index (AIx) in patients with peripheral artery disease (PAD).

    Methods The CBP and AIx were assessed by radial applanation tonometry the day before and the day after EVT. We compared the differences in the therapeutic effects between the stenotic and occlusive lesions and between the iliac and superficial femoral artery (SFA) lesions.

    Patients We enrolled 60 consecutive patients with PAD who underwent EVT for de novo lesions.

    Results Both the CBP and AIx were significantly decreased after EVT (125±22 mmHg to 112±22 mmHg; p=0.002 and 84%±16% to 73%±15%; p<0.001, respectively). The effects of EVT on the CBP and AIx were equivalent, regardless of whether the target lesion was the stenotic lesion or the occlusive lesion. There were no significant differences between the iliac and SFA lesions in the effects of EVT on the CBP and AIx.

    Conclusion EVT improved the CBP and AIx in patients with PAD, regardless of the morphology or site of the lesions.

    Objective Exercise therapy is used for glycemic control in type 2 diabetes mellitus (T2DM). We evaluated the effects of intensive health guidance using the Internet of things (IoT) among Japanese company workers with early T2DM.

    Methods Fifty-three men (mean age: 54 years) with glycated hemoglobin (HbA1c) levels of >6.5% were enrolled in a 6-month exercise therapy program between August 2016 and January 2017. They used activity meters, scales, and sphygmomanometers connected to the Internet by Bluetooth. These devices automatically and continuously recorded daily information, and the participants simultaneously received health guidance from a public health nurse twice a month.

    Results The number of daily steps significantly increased, whereas the amount of physical activity increased but was not significant. The mean decrease (±SD) in HbA1c levels after 3 and 6 months was estimated to be -0.40% (±0.45, p<0.0001) and -0.19% (±0.55, p=0.033), respectively, by a linear mixed model that included baseline HbA1c levels and age as covariates. The program failed to improve the body mass index and blood pressure of the participants. The percentage of active stage (action and maintenance stage) in stage of health behavior significantly increased from 48% to 68% (p=0.011).

    Conclusion Intensive lifestyle intervention using a wearable monitoring system and remote health guidance improved diabetic control in middle-aged company workers.

    Objective Oryeongsan (Goreisan), a formula composed of five herbal medicines, has long been used to treat impairments of the regulation of body fluid homeostasis. Goreisan has been revealed to have anti-inflammatory actions and inhibit a water channel, the aquaporin (AQP). We herein report the therapeutic effect of Goreisan on experimental autoimmune encephalomyelitis (EAE in, an animal model of inflammatory demyelinating diseases.

    Materials and Methods EAE mice immunized with MOG35-55 peptide were divided into Goreisan- and sham-treated groups. The clinical EAE score and histopathological finding of the central nervous system (CNS) were analyzed. For the proliferation assay, prepared spleen cells from immunized mice were cultured and analyzed for the [3H]-thymidine uptake and cytokine concentrations of the culture supernatant. The relative quantification of AQP4 mRNA in the CNS of EAE mice was analyzed quantitatively.

    Results The EAE score of the Goreisan-treated mice was significantly lower than that of the sham-treated mice. The CD4-positive cell number in the CNS of Goreisan-treated mice was lower than that of sham-treated mice. In the recall response to MOG35-55 peptide, the cell proliferation did not differ markedly between the spleen cells from Goreisan- and sham-treated mice. Furthermore, Goreisan decreased the mRNA level of AQP4 in the spinal cord during EAE.

    Conclusion Goreisan prevented the disease activity of EAE by inhibiting the migration of pathogenic cells into the CNS by suppressing the AQP4 expression in the CNS. Goreisan may have a therapeutic effect on inflammatory demyelinating diseases.
